Board approves rezoning for 10829 Miller Lane on second reading
Summary
The Manchester Park Board of Trustees voted unanimously to approve Ordinance 30-25 on second reading, rezoning 10829 Miller Lane from Agricultural (AG) to R-1 single-family residential.

The Village of Manchester Park Board of Trustees approved Ordinance 30-25 on second reading on Sept. 8, 2025, rezoning property at 10829 Miller Lane from the AG agricultural district to the R‑1 single‑family residential district. The motion to approve the second reading was made and seconded during the meeting and carried on a roll-call vote with six ayes and one absence. The rezoning was returned from the consent agenda after a trustee requested separate consideration; trustees waived the rules to bring Ordinance 30-25 back for a second-reading vote. Motion and second were recorded on the meeting floor, and the clerk conducted a roll-call vote that recorded votes of “aye” from Trustees Sykes, Stromberg, Wilson, Bailey and Bogan and Mayor Johnson; one trustee was absent. No amendments or alternative conditions were recorded on the second-reading motion. The zoning map amendment had been presented as a first reading earlier in the agenda as item 10.3. The board did not record additional discussion at second reading beyond the procedural motion to approve; no public comment on this specific item was recorded during the meeting. Ordinance 30-25 now advances as approved on second reading; the board did not record a separate filing of effective dates during the meeting. Less critical procedural notes: the waiver to bring the item back and the subsequent approval occurred on the same night, and the clerk recorded the official roll-call vote.
